383 with 440 heads motor swapp. D150

My current truck (1982 d150 with 4 speed manual) has a slant in it, but I have an opportunity to get ahold of a 383 bigblock with 440 heads on it. How would one go about it, and how would it fair as a daily driver? Like would the dif and tranny and rear axle work? Would the cross member work, would the springs and shocks need changed? Would it run off of more expensive gas? Is it even worth it? Should I stick with the slant?

You will need a bb truck oil pan and pick up, motor mounts and brackets for the bb, a bb radiator and the correct bellhousing for transmission/ big block combination. You will also need exhaust manifolds or headers for the big block pickup so you will need to collect quite a few parts just to bolt the 383 in the trunk.
One more thing 383 and 440 heads are the same.
